Second Methodist Episcopal Church

Second Methodist Episcopal Church was started in 1865. They were at the corner of Main and Pine Streets in Florence in at least 1904. In 1933 they were at 24 Meadow Street in Florence. From at least 1934 to 1950 they were at 18 Meadow Street in Florence.

Willimansett Falls Canal

Willimansett Falls Canal was built on the eastern bank of the Connecticut River in 1796. It was not a success and thus a channel was built along the western bank of the Connecticut and horses were used to pull the boats upstream.
